Silicon Labs SI5335B-B05902-GM


Clock Generators, PLLs, Frequency Synthesizers+Silicon Labs+SI5335B-B05902-GM Overview

The Silicon Labs SI5335B-B05902-GM is a versatile clock generator, designed to meet the stringent requirements of high-performance frequency synthesis in modern electronics. It is capable of generating any frequency below 200MHz with high precision and minimal jitter, making it ideal for a wide range of applications. This IC ensures reliable and stable operation in a compact 24QFN package, providing a robust solution for developers looking to enhance system integrity through superior clock management. The integration of this IC can significantly simplify system design and increase functionality while maintaining cost-effectiveness, which is crucial for large-scale deployments.

SI5335B-B05902-GM Features

The SI5335B-B05902-GM clock generator includes several key features that make it an essential component for any frequency-sensitive application. These features include the ability to generate any output frequency below 200MHz, a flexible input frequency range, and programmable clock output. It also offers low phase noise and jitter, which are critical for high-speed digital communication systems. The compact 24QFN package ensures that it can be integrated into systems with limited PCB space while providing high performance and reliability.
